Warning Signs You Need Downspout Failure Water Damage Restoration

Catching the signs of downspout failure water damage early can save you a lot of money and headaches down the road. When water isn’t properly channeled away from your home, it can cause hidden damage that gets worse over time. Being aware of these indicators can help you prevent more extensive repairs.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

A persistent damp, earthy smell, especially in your basement or lower levels, is a strong indicator of moisture buildup. This smell often signals that water has been sitting long enough to encourage mold or mildew growth.

Visible Water Stains or Mold

Look for discolored patches on walls, ceilings, or floors, particularly near windows, doors, or foundation areas. Any signs of mold, even small ones, should be addressed immediately.

Cracks in the Foundation or Walls

When water pools around your foundation, it can put pressure on the concrete, leading to cracks. You might also notice cracks appearing in interior walls, often a sign of shifting due to moisture.

Peeling Paint or Wallpaper

Moisture trapped behind paint or wallpaper will cause it to bubble, peel, or warp. This is a clear visual cue that water intrusion is occurring.

Sagging or Damaged Gutters

If your gutters are pulling away from the house, are bent, or appear clogged, they’re likely not directing water effectively. This is a direct sign that downspout failure is imminent or already happening.

Water Pooling Around Your Foundation

After it rains, check the ground around your home. If you consistently see puddles or water collecting near the foundation instead of draining away, your downspouts aren’t doing their job.

Downspout Failure Water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Minor water spots on exterior siding near downspout. Yes No Often just needs a simple gutter cleaning or downspout extension adjustment.
Standing water in the yard, but not near the foundation. Yes Maybe Monitor closely; if it persists or gets closer, call a pro.
Water seeping into a finished basement after heavy rain. No Yes Requires specialized extraction and drying equipment to prevent mold and structural damage.
Musty odors and visible mold growth in basement walls. No Yes Mold remediation needs professional expertise and safety protocols.
Foundation cracks appearing after a wet season. No Yes Foundation issues can be serious structural problems requiring expert assessment.
Gutter system is old, rusted, or pulling away from the house. Maybe Yes While you might replace sections, a full system assessment and repair is best handled by pros.

While minor exterior issues might be manageable with DIY efforts, any water that enters your home’s structure or creates a mold risk is a situation that demands professional attention. Downspout Failure Water Damage Restoration Cost In Otsego, MN

The cost for addressing downspout failure water damage in Otsego, MN, can vary significantly based on the severity of the problem and the size of the affected area. These figures are general estimates; a personalized assessment is always needed for an accurate quote. Factors like the amount of water, the type of materials damaged, and the complexity of the repair will influence the final price.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Downspout & Gutter Inspection $150 – $400 Ease of access, complexity of the system.
Gutter Cleaning & Minor Repair $200 – $600 Length of gutters, severity of clogs, type of repair needed.
Water Extraction (per sq ft) $0.50 – $2.00 Amount of water, size of the affected area.
Structural Drying & Dehumidification $500 – $3,000+ Duration of drying, number of machines needed, size of space.
Mold Inspection & Remediation $500 – $5,000+ Size of mold infestation, type of mold, containment needs.
Minor Structural Repairs (e.g., drywall, insulation) $500 – $2,500+ Square footage of materials to be replaced, complexity of repair.

How long does it take to dry out a home after downspout failure water damage?

Drying typically takes anywhere from 24 hours to several days, depending on how much water intruded and how deeply it saturated materials. We use powerful air movers and dehumidifiers to speed up the process significantly. We monitor humidity levels closely to ensure complete drying and prevent future issues.

Is water damage from downspouts covered by homeowners insurance?

Often, yes, especially if the damage is sudden and accidental. However, insurance policies vary, and they might not cover damage from prolonged neglect or poor maintenance of your downspouts. It’s always best to check your specific policy and contact your insurance provider. We can help document the damage for your claim, providing clear evidence of the issue and our restoration efforts.

What are the health risks associated with downspout failure water damage?

The primary health risk is mold growth, which can cause respiratory problems, allergic reactions, and other health issues. Standing water can also attract pests. Prompt and thorough drying and remediation are essential for protecting your family’s health and ensuring a safe living environment.
